Fabrication/Prototyping Engineer

Nesco Resource is a staffing company that supports various industries, and they are seeking a Fabrication/Prototyping Engineer for the Silicon Valley Technology Center's Applications Engineering Laboratories. The role involves leading fabrication projects and assisting in the testing and characterization of fabricated products in a fast-paced applications engineering laboratory environment.

Responsibilities

Engineer specializing in prototyping and fabrication techniques, including development of advanced/non-standard methods for unique applications
Adept at hands-on lab work, creative thinking, problem solving in a unique and fast-paced applications engineering laboratory environment
Perform tasks and lead fabrication projects primarily involving 3D printing, CNC milling, large format routing, and lamination
Work closely with team of engineers / technical specialists in support of a broad project portfolio, including optical, thermal, and mechanical characterization
Basic data analysis and statistics experience is expected
Excellent interpersonal skills and ability to work as a team member with a diverse group of people
